What is Oregon Gerontological Association?

The Oregon Gerontological Association (Oga) is a nonprofit organization that plays a significant role in the field of gerontology. Their primary activities include hosting an annual conference and providing monthly educational seminars to further knowledge and understanding in this field. In 2021, due to the ongoing pandemic, both the annual conference and seminars were conducted virtually. Oga's mission is to serve as a platform for ongoing learning and networking among professionals and enthusiasts in the field of aging.

Is Oregon Gerontological Association legitimate?

Oregon Gerontological Association is a legitimate nonprofit organization registered as a 501(c)(3) entity. Oregon Gerontological Association submitted a form 990EZ, which is a tax form used by tax-exempt organizations in the U.S., indicating its operational transparency and adherence to regulatory requirements. Donations to this organization are tax deductible.

What is the revenue of Oregon Gerontological Association?

Oregon Gerontological Association's revenue in 2021 was $35,698.
